What is energy?<\/h3>\n

Energy<\/strong> is a scalar physical quantity. Energy<\/strong><\/a> is generally defined as the\u00a0potential to do work<\/strong>\u00a0or produce heat<\/strong>. Sometimes it is like the \u201ccurrency\u201d for performing work. You must have the energy to accomplish work. To do 1 kilojoule of work, you must expend 1 kilojoule of energy. The total energy cannot be created or destroyed.<\/p>\n
